Asset-based valuation provides a basic methodology for establishing the worth of a business . This system focuses on the total asset foundation , which represents the variation between a firm's aggregate assets and its complete liabilities. Essentially, it’s a examination at what a entity would be priced if its assets were sold at their fair value and all debts were paid . While simpler to carry out than some other appraisal methods, it's often most suitable for companies with substantial physical assets or in situations involving dissolution.

Methods for Asset Valuation in Lending – A Detailed Breakdown
When issuing credit , lenders require a thorough understanding of the price of the collateral being used as guarantee . This appraisal can be performed through multiple techniques . Common strategies include the outlay approach, which determines the reproduction cost less wear and tear; the market approach, which reviews recent exchanges of similar items; and the revenue approach, which anticipates future earnings based on the collateral’s capacity to produce income . Furthermore, lenders often depend on professional valuers and consider third-party assessments to ensure an accurate evaluation of asset worth and reduce potential losses.

Demystifying Property Valuation : Methods & Best Practices
Determining the accurate value of an resource can appear difficult, but understanding the fundamental techniques makes it far considerably manageable. Common approaches include historical costing, which assesses the outlay to replace or recreate the item; the comparative approach, analyzing similar sales to establish a benchmark ; and the income approach, projecting future profits to arrive at a estimated value. Best practices involve rigorous due diligence , employing qualified professionals , and considering a range of factors impacting the property's future yield . A detailed analysis improves the accuracy of the appraisal and reduces the exposure associated with any investment choice .
